package router
import (
"strings"
)
import (
"github.com/apache/dubbo-go/common"
)
func isMatchGlobPattern(pattern string, value string, param *common.URL) bool {
if param != nil && strings.HasPrefix(pattern, "$") {
pattern = param.GetRawParam(pattern[1:])
}
return isMatchInternalPattern(pattern, value)
}
func isMatchInternalPattern(pattern string, value string) bool {
if "*" == pattern {
return true
}
if len(pattern) == 0 && len(value) == 0 {
return true
}
if len(pattern) == 0 || len(value) == 0 {
return false
}
i := strings.LastIndex(pattern, "*")
switch i {
case -1:
// doesn't find "*"
return value == pattern
case len(pattern) - 1:
// "*" is at the end
return strings.HasPrefix(value, pattern[0:i])
case 0:
// "*" is at the beginning
return strings.HasSuffix(value, pattern[i+1:])
default:
// "*" is in the middle
prefix := pattern[0:1]
suffix := pattern[i+1:]
return strings.HasPrefix(value, prefix) && strings.HasSuffix(value, suffix)
}
}
